So I bought an FS 5 MK2 because I needed a camera of this ilk for a project I am working on. My order for the FX6 will not be fulfilled until the end of October according to my local Sony dealer.
I have been using my A7iiis for most of my work and I bought full frame glass with the "next camera" in mind. Among the lenses I bought are the Rokinon AF 50 1.4 FE and the AF 14 2.8 FE. Both work in autofocus mode on my A7iiis and my A6400. They do not work in auto focus of any sort on my FS5 MK2 but I can focus with the ring and adjust the iris with the camera controls. I have the Rokinon lens station, the lenses which are hardly used, maybe three of four times out of the sac and the firmware is uptodate. I had planned on buying the 35mm but ......
At this point I am concerned they won't work on the FX6 either, and I am considering just selling them and buying a Sigma 24-70mm and carrying less glass.

FS5 I/II never received Sony's updated AI auto-focus so it's most likely the camera (old, picky technology) and also the lens manufacturer not bothering to support it.

This is not uncommon as several companies provide support lists for third-party glass compatibility (Blackmagic/RED/etc).

Most of the time people rely on YouTube and forum members to let them know about lenses and if they work with certain systems, and if anything doesn't (like IS or AF or an aperture ring/etc).
 
From what I know, the Rokinon 50 autofocus will work on the FX6. But supposedly the autofocus of that lens is irredeemably bad, much worse than all their subsequent lens releases. I think its firmware has been updated over 30 times and it still sucks. (Most of their other lenses only get about 4 generations of firmware.)

FWIW, I have the sigma 24-70 FE and I think it's a great lens. I have the samyang 35 1.4 and 85 1.4 as well and their AF is not as good
